Transaction reporting compliance officer

Belfast
TP ICAP
Compliance officer
Posted: 21 July
Offer description

Role Overview

:

Working as a member of the EMEA Compliance team, this role will support the Compliance Advisory Senior Managers covering the TPICAP EMEA Functions The Compliance officer / manager will work closely with the operations and technology divisions to reinforce the compliance culture within TP ICAP’s EMEA offices, advise and support on conduct of business and regulatory requirements, review and update policies and procedures, and provide regulatory advice and strategic compliance support. Locally the role will report to the Head of Compliance, Belfast

Role Responsibilities:

1. Develop, implement, and maintain compliance policies and procedures for operations and technology functions.

2. Provide training and support to staff on compliance-related matters.

3. Prepare and submit compliance reports to senior management and regulatory authorities.

4. Collaborate with other departments to ensure a cohesive approach to compliance across the organization.

5. Advise on the interpretation of transaction reporting rules across MiFIR, EMIR, SFTR, and REMIT.

6. Advise the business on key transaction reporting requirements, including the identification of reportable transactions, data collection, and submission processes.

7. Stay informed about regulatory updates and changes, and communicate these to relevant stakeholders within the organization.

8. Develop and deliver training programs to educate staff on transaction reporting requirements and best practices.

9. Act as a point of contact for regulatory bodies and external auditors regarding transaction reporting compliance.

Experience / Competences:

Essential

10. Working knowledge of the applicable requirements of the UK and EU financial services regime, including the FCA Handbook and key regulations e.g. MiFID II and SMCR etc.

11. Good knowledge of transaction reporting including MIFIR RTS 22, EMIR, SFTR and REMIT

12. Experience in a compliance or operational risk role within Financial Services.

13.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written.

14. Previous experience analysing regulations and assessing their impact on the business.

15. Able to build relationships and communicate effectively and efficiently to internal and external stakeholders.

16. Able to work well with diverse groups and personalities.

17. Experience of Wholesale Financial Markets.

Desired

18. Experience of inter-dealer broking.

19. Working knowledge of specific execution methodologies e.g. Name Give Up, Matched Principal, Exchange Give Up.

20. Understanding of risk-based approaches and assessments as well as control design and implementation in Risk and Compliance.
